Piper PA-28-180 N1057X
14 January 1989 · Turners Falls, Massachusetts, United States · No injuries
Summary
On 14 January 1989 at about 17:10 local time, a Piper PA-28-180 registered N1057X, operated by Ramon Gonzalez, was involved in an accident near Turners Falls, Massachusetts, United States. 3 people were on board and nobody was injured. The aircraft was substantially damaged. The NTSB has published a probable cause for this accident; it is quoted in full below.

Probable cause
LOSS OF CONTROL DURING LANDING ROLL DUE TO ICE ON THE RUNWAY, AND COLLISION WITH A SNOW BANK OFF THE RUNWAY WHICH SHEARED THE LEFT MAIN LANDING GEAR.
Quoted verbatim from the NTSB record. This site does not paraphrase or interpret it.
Read the full NTSB narrative
DURING LANDING AT MT. SNOW, VERMONT, THE AIRPLANE SLID ON RUNWAY ICE AND THE PILOT INITIATED A GO AROUND. DURING THE GO AROUND THE AIRPLANE STRUCK A SNOW BANK AND SHEARED OFF THE LEFT MAIN GEAR. WHEN AIRBORNE THE PILOT DECLARED AN EMERGENCY AND WAS VECTORED TO ANOTHER AIRPORT WHERE HE MADE AN EMERGENCY LANDING AND DAMAGED THE LEFT WING.
